Javascript路 文書 修正すること(DOM Script) 簡単 例題
次 内容は O`relly シリーズ 中 ひとつの 《ジャバスクリプト 完壁 ガイド》(インサイト)義 韓国語版 435ページを 変容して 移した のだ. あまりにも 分かって たかった 機能なので しばらく 間 読んで ところで メモすることに 決定!
ソースを 見れば だ 卵 のなので 説明は 略する. ただ, 私 本は ジャバスクリプトを 勉強して たい 人々には 無条件 強力お勧めだ. 終り.
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>textNode Test</title>
<meta http-equiv="content-type" content="text/html;charset=utf-8" />
<meta name="author" content="ahw" />
<meta name="keywords" content="textNode" />
<meta name="description" content="textNode control example." />
<script type="text/javascript">
//これ 関数は Node nを 伝達因子で 受けて, これ ノードを HTML <strong> テグルを 表現する Element ノードで 入れ替った 後 既存 ノードを 鳥で 作った <strong> エレメントの 子で 作る.
function emStrongly(n){
if (typeof n == "string") n = document.getElementById(n); //ノードを 調査する.
var s = document.createElement("strong"); //新しい <strong> エレメントを 生成.
var parent = n.parentNode; //与えられた ノードの 親を 得る.
parent.replaceChild(s, n); //与えられた ノードを <strong> タグで 入れ替る.
s.appendChild(n);
}
</script>
</head>
<body>
<!-- 二 犬の サンプル 文段 -->
<p id="p1">これは <i>文段</i> 1です.</p>
<p id="p2">これは <i>文段</i> 2です.</p>
<!-- emStrongly() 関数を p1という エレメントに 大海 呼び出す ボタン -->
<button onclick="emStrongly2('p1');">EmStrongly</button>
</body>
</html>
- コメント機能はありません。コメントの代わりに[email protected]にメールを送ってください。